可变对象和不可变对象 在python中一切皆对象。在Python中不存在所谓的值传递调用,一切传递都是对象的引用,也可认为是传址。 python中,对象分为可变(mutable)和不可变(immutable)两种类型,元组(tuple)、数值型(number)、字符串(string)均为不可变对象, ...
分类:
编程语言 时间:
2018-02-15 17:16:57
阅读次数:
294
无语,明知道这个坑,为了调试方便,结果又踩进去了 1、 HistoryStateModel * cellModel1 = [[HistoryStateModelalloc] init]; cellModel1.valueName = @"中航铁锂电池"; cellModel1.flag = YES; ...
分类:
编程语言 时间:
2018-02-02 21:59:16
阅读次数:
219
Amazon Glacier Data Model/Amazon Glacier 数据模型 Vault/文件库: Vault是archives的容器,每个aws账号可以包含最多1000个 vaults。 Archive/档案: 最大40TB, archive的数量无限制。ID是创建期间系统生成,不能 ...
分类:
其他好文 时间:
2018-01-14 11:09:30
阅读次数:
130
package num01 import scala.collection.convert.AsScalaConverters import scala.collection.JavaConverters. import scala.collection.mutable.Map object sca... ...
分类:
其他好文 时间:
2018-01-10 21:32:15
阅读次数:
140
什么是列表:列表(list)是Python以及其他语言中最常用到的数据结构之一。Python使用使用中括号[]来解析列表。列表是可变的(mutable)——可以改变列表的内容。>>>names=[‘张‘,‘李‘,‘王‘,‘赵‘]#变量names就是一个list>>>print(names)#输出:[‘张‘,‘李‘,‘王‘,‘赵‘]>>>lenn
分类:
其他好文 时间:
2018-01-10 16:56:44
阅读次数:
192
可变数据类型作为初始化形参 / Mutable Parameter as Init Formal-para 由于在Python中,没有类似C语言的static静态参数,因此当一个函数需要一个只初始化一次的参数时,通常会在函数外部进行初始化操作,较为不便。 但是在Python中,可以利用可变参数作为函 ...
分类:
编程语言 时间:
2018-01-07 14:09:03
阅读次数:
140
今天看代码的过程中,看到一个关键字mutable 在这儿总结一下:mutable 译义:可变的 也就是与const 作用是相反的 const强调不可变(为突破const的限制) 也就有了mutable永远处于可变状态(即使变量处于const函数中) function 通过std::function对 ...
分类:
编程语言 时间:
2017-12-28 00:07:35
阅读次数:
207
一.总说内购的内容 1.协议、税务和银行业务 信息填写 2.内购商品的添加 3.添加沙盒测试账号 4.内购代码的具体实现 5.内购的注意事项 二.协议、税务和银行业务 信息填写 2.1、协议、税务和银行业务 信息填写 的入口 2.1、协议、税务和银行业务 信息填写 的入口 2.2、选择申请合同类型 ...
分类:
移动开发 时间:
2017-12-27 18:00:53
阅读次数:
415
可变数据成员: 有时我们希望能修改某个类的数据成员,即使是在一个 const 成员函数内。可以通过在变量的声明中加入 mutable 关键字来声明一个可变数据成员。mutable 是为突破 const 的限制而设置的。被 mutable 修饰的变量将永远处于可变状态中,即使是在一个 const 成员 ...
分类:
其他好文 时间:
2017-12-26 00:46:03
阅读次数:
153